1. Optimize Your Website for Calls
Your website is often the first interaction a potential customer has with your business. Make it easy for them to call you.
Steps:
- Prominent Phone Number: Display your phone number clearly in the header and footer of every page. Make it clickable for mobile users.
- Call-to-Action Buttons: Use clear and compelling call-to-action (CTA) buttons like “Call Us Now,” “Get a Free Quote,” or “Speak to an Expert.” Place these CTAs strategically throughout your website, especially on landing pages and service pages.
- Mobile Optimization: Ensure your website is fully responsive and mobile-friendly. Make sure your phone number is easily clickable on smaller screens.
- Click-to-Call Functionality: Implement click-to-call functionality wherever you display your phone number, making it seamless for users on mobile devices to initiate a call.
2. Leverage Local SEO
If you have a local business, appearing in local search results is crucial. Optimize for local keywords and encourage customers to leave reviews.
Steps:
- Google My Business (GMB) Profile: Create or claim your GMB profile and ensure all information is accurate, including your phone number, address, and hours of operation.
- Local Citations: List your business on relevant local directories and websites.
- Encourage Reviews: Ask satisfied customers to leave reviews on Google and other platforms. Positive reviews boost your credibility and local search ranking.
- Local Keywords: Incorporate location-based keywords into your website content, meta descriptions, and GMB profile.
3. Implement Effective Paid Advertising
Paid advertising can drive targeted traffic and calls to your business quickly.
Steps:
- Google Ads: Run Google Ads campaigns targeting relevant keywords, including location-based keywords. Use call extensions to display your phone number directly in your ads.
- Social Media Ads: Utilize social media advertising platforms like Facebook, Instagram, and LinkedIn to target specific demographics and interests with ads that encourage calls.
- Landing Page Optimization: Direct your paid traffic to dedicated landing pages optimized for conversion, including prominent call-to-action buttons and forms.

5. Improve Call Tracking and Analysis
Track your calls to understand which strategies are working and where you can improve.
Steps:
- Implement Call Tracking: Use call tracking software to track the source of your calls, such as website, paid ads, or social media.
- Analyze Call Data: Review call data to identify trends and patterns, including call volume, call duration, and customer demographics.
- Refine Strategies: Use the insights from call tracking to optimize your campaigns and improve your overall approach.
